The Spark That Began: Electricity in Ancient Light Myths
Long before electricity powered homes or streetlamps, ancient cultures revered lightning as a supernatural force. Thunderbolts hurled by gods—Zeus in Greece, Thor in Norse lore—symbolized power beyond human control. This reverence gave birth to early, intuitive explorations of electricity. In Mesopotamian and Egyptian myths, radiant bolts were seen as celestial messengers or weapons of deities. But one overlooked chapter in this history reveals how early encounters with natural electricity subtly seeded technological revolutions.
Myths of fiery “lightning rods” stirred imagination long before Benjamin Franklin’s 1752 kite experiment. Civilizations feared and worshipped electrical phenomena not just as chaos, but as potential sources of mastery—seeds for humanity’s long arc toward controlled light.
